The Bluestone River is a beautiful river in the United States. It flows for about 77 miles (124 kilometers). This river starts in Virginia and then goes through West Virginia.

The Bluestone River is a "tributary" of the New River. A tributary is a smaller river that flows into a larger one. The Bluestone River is part of a huge water system. This system eventually leads to the Mississippi River!

Where the River Flows

The Bluestone River begins on East River Mountain in Tazewell County, Virginia. From there, it generally flows towards the northeast. It passes through Mercer and Summers counties in West Virginia.

Along its path, the river flows past towns like Bluefield in Virginia. It also goes by Bramwell and Montcalm in West Virginia. The Bluestone River eventually joins the New River. This happens about 4 miles (6.4 km) south of Hinton.

Bluestone Lake

When the Bluestone River meets the New River, it becomes part of Bluestone Lake. This lake is formed by a large dam. The United States Army Corps of Engineers built this dam on the New River.

Scenic River Section

A special part of the Bluestone River is called the Bluestone National Scenic River. This section is about 11 miles (18 km) long. It's mostly located in Summers County, West Virginia. This area is protected because of its natural beauty.

Pipestem Resort State Park is also found along the river. The river has carved a deep gorge here. This makes the park a great place for outdoor adventures.

Keeping the River Clean

Like many rivers, the Bluestone River needs our care. In the past, some activities, like coal mining, left behind certain substances. These can affect the river's health.

Because of this, experts sometimes give advice about using the river. For example, in Virginia, it's suggested to avoid swimming or wading in some parts. This is to make sure everyone stays safe and healthy.

In West Virginia, there are recommendations for eating certain fish, like carp. These guidelines help people enjoy the river's resources safely. Protecting the river means keeping its water clean for everyone.

Little Bluestone River

The Little Bluestone River is a smaller stream. It flows into the main Bluestone River. It's less than 10 miles (15 km) long. This small river forms where two streams, White Oak Branch and Jumping Branch, meet.
